The Japan Gibier Promotion Association, a division of Japan's Ministry of Agriculture, Forestry and Fisheries will use blockchain to secure Japan's wild game meat supply chain. The association is in charge of overseeing the standards of wildlife hunting and culinary food distribution in Japan. It collaborates with Tech Bureau, a FinTech startup and cryptocurrency to use its Mijin, a private blockchain based on the NEM protocol. The use case marks the first instance of the Japanese government that implemented the Mijin Block.

There has been a drastic reduction of licensed hunters in Japan. Citing figures from the Ministry of the Environment, the Japan Times pointed to 198,000 hunters in Japan, down from 210,000 in 2000 and 518,000 in 1975. 66%, or 131,000 licensed hunters over 60 . Wild boar and deer populations have skyrocketed at once to cause damage to agricultural land and encroachment to human-populated areas.

Chief executive of Tech Bureau Corp. Takao Asayama sees blockchain as a more efficient solution of the wild meat supply chain in the country.

He has stated:

Some rural communities suffer from wildlife overpopulation, amounting to more than $ 178 million USD per year. The power of blockchain technology is that it can transform one of the oldest food supplies into an asset to the local community.

The blockchain will see meat data from processing plants recorded on tamper-proof ledger before being compared with traditional supply chain data. Automatic alerts are sent if both entries do not match, ensuring a transparent and traceable supply chain to supervise game meats.

Deployed by the Japan Gibier Promotion Association this month, the blockchain will record data including date, transit point, product name, quantity, price and more. The blockchain platform will eventually see the national launch in the future.

In the case of separate use, the Japanese conglomerate Hitachi has tested the Mijin Block for the popular PointIfinity award platform, a point management solution adopted by merchants and service providers to serve approximately 150 million members.
